nginx反向代理原理是什么?如何实现高效的服务器负载均衡?
nginx反向代理
1、Nginx的反向代理是一种将客户端请求转发到后端服务器的中间件技术,其核心在于充当请求分发者与响应协调者,而非直接处理业务逻辑。
2、Nginx反向代理:核心功能包括负载均衡、跨域解决及请求转发,配置灵活且性能优异。实践建议:从简单代理开始,逐步掌握负载均衡与安全配置,结合日志与性能监控优化服务。通过合理配置Nginx,可显著提升前后端协作效率,同时为生产环境部署奠定基础。
3、Nginx反向代理是一种将客户端请求转发到后端服务器的技术,它充当客户端和服务器之间的中间人,接收客户端请求并将其转发给适当的服务器,然后将服务器的响应返回给客户端。
4、Nginx反向代理参数传递需根据参数类型、安全性及后端需求选择策略,以下是关键要点和配置示例: 基础参数传递直接透传:通过proxy_pass自动传递URL中的查询参数(如?param=value),无需额外配置。
5、Nginx反向代理教程 Nginx是一款轻量级网页服务器和反向代理器,以下为详细配置步骤:下载与解压 下载Nginx(如nginx-zip)并解压。配置文件修改 进入conf文件夹,找到nginx.conf。默认工作进程为1,每个进程可创建1024个连接。在server配置项中,默认监听80端口,服务器名为localhost。
Nginx反向代理视频资源会消耗自身服务器带宽吗?
总结:Nginx反向代理视频资源会显著消耗自身服务器带宽,且消耗量与视频大小、用户量成正比。在高流量场景下,需通过升级带宽、启用缓存、使用CDN等手段优化带宽使用,确保服务稳定性。
使用Nginx反向代理转发视频时,带宽消耗由源站和Nginx服务器共同承担,具体分配如下: 源站到Nginx:消耗源站与Nginx之间的带宽当客户端请求视频时,Nginx作为反向代理服务器会先向源站(原始视频服务器)发起请求,获取视频数据。
可以通过配置Nginx反向代理来加速OneDrive的上传与下载。具体操作步骤如下:准备中转服务器:选择一台闲置服务器作为中转服务器。解析一个域名至该服务器的IP地址。配置Nginx反向代理:在服务器上安装并配置Nginx。通过宝塔等面板新建网站,并申请SSL证书以确保传输安全。
Nginx反向代理是一种将客户端请求转发到后端服务器的技术,它充当客户端和服务器之间的中间人,接收客户端请求并将其转发给适当的服务器,然后将服务器的响应返回给客户端。
内存消耗少:相比其他服务器软件,Nginx的内存占用更低。成本低:Nginx为开源软件,可免费使用,无需支付高昂的硬件负载均衡设备费用。健康检查功能:内置健康检查,自动剔除故障服务器,不影响前端访问。节省带宽:支持gzip压缩,减少数据传输量。稳定性高:作为反向代理使用时,宕机概率极低。
配置细节 在网站配置文件中添加如下代码进行域名替换,确保代码中域名符合自身配置。最后,于 onedrive 管理后台添加反向代理域名,确保设置生效。下载优化 使用反向代理下载文件时,流量将由服务器承载,有助于提升下载速度。
怎么理解nginx的反向代理
1、Nginx的反向代理是一种将客户端请求转发到后端服务器的中间件技术,其核心在于充当请求分发者与响应协调者,而非直接处理业务逻辑。
2、Nginx反向代理是一种将客户端请求转发到后端服务器的技术,它充当客户端和服务器之间的中间人,接收客户端请求并将其转发给适当的服务器,然后将服务器的响应返回给客户端。
3、总结正向代理:隐藏真实客户端,客户端需要配置代理服务器来访问外部资源。反向代理:隐藏真实服务端,客户端不需要知道内部服务器的存在,只需要将请求发送到反向代理服务器即可。Nginx作为高性能的HTTP和反向代理web服务器,能够灵活地支持正向代理和反向代理功能,为不同的应用场景提供高效的解决方案。
4、反向代理:代理服务器端,用户无需配置,直接访问代理服务器(如访问网站时输入的域名实际指向代理服务器)。代理服务器根据规则将请求分发至内部真实服务器,用户无法感知后端架构。主要功能 负载均衡:将用户请求均匀分配到多台真实服务器,避免单台服务器过载。
5、反向代理: 定义:反向代理位于客户端和服务器之间,代理服务器隐藏了原始服务器的细节,客户端直接与代理服务器交互。 特点:客户端无需知道原始服务器的存在,代理服务器负责将请求分发到后台的多个服务器上,实现负载均衡。
6、反向代理(Reverse Proxy)方式是指以代理服务器来接受internet上的连接请求,然后将请求转发给内部网络上的服务器,并将从服务器上得到的结果返回给internet上请求连接的客户端,此时代理服务器对外就表现为一个服务器。
上一篇:nginx作为缓存服务器,其缓存功能具体实现细节和应用场景有哪些?
栏 目:Nginx
下一篇:一台服务器配置两个nginx,一个nginx内部署两个前端,这样的配置合理吗?
本文标题:nginx反向代理原理是什么?如何实现高效的服务器负载均衡?
本文地址:https://www.fushidao.cc/server/54164.html
您可能感兴趣的文章
- 02-26开源服务器nginx(开源服务器监控)
- 02-26nginx日志模块如何高效管理nginx服务器日志?
- 02-26如何通过nginx配置文件精确设置代理服务器,实现高效代理?
- 02-26腾讯云服务器配置nginx HTTPS,具体步骤和优化细节有哪些?
- 02-26如何分析20台服务器nginx日志,找出访问次数最多的IP地址?
- 02-26服务器Nginx开启不成功?30招排查解决指南揭秘!
- 02-26nginx视频点播服务器究竟是什么?揭秘其工作原理与优势!
- 02-26如何在nginx配置rtmp服务器实现多路直播流搭建?
- 02-26反向代理服务器Nginx,如何确保其安全性避免潜在风险?
- 02-26如何高效配置和管理nginx webui作为高性能Web服务器?
阅读排行
- 1开源服务器nginx(开源服务器监控)
- 2nginx日志模块如何高效管理nginx服务器日志?
- 3如何通过nginx配置文件精确设置代理服务器,实现高效代理?
- 4腾讯云服务器配置nginx HTTPS,具体步骤和优化细节有哪些?
- 5如何分析20台服务器nginx日志,找出访问次数最多的IP地址?
- 6服务器Nginx开启不成功?30招排查解决指南揭秘!
- 7nginx视频点播服务器究竟是什么?揭秘其工作原理与优势!
- 8如何在nginx配置rtmp服务器实现多路直播流搭建?
- 9反向代理服务器Nginx,如何确保其安全性避免潜在风险?
- 10如何高效配置和管理nginx webui作为高性能Web服务器?
推荐教程
- 09-22nginx界面管理工具之nginxWebUI 搭建与使用方法
- 09-22Prometheus 和 Grafana 通过nginx-exporter监控nginx的
- 09-22Nginx中alias指令的实现
- 09-22Nginx-Proxy-Manager可视化管理平台的使用
- 09-22Nginx动态压缩gzip的实现示例
- 09-22使用Nginx部署前端Vue项目的实现
- 01-31Ubuntu
- 09-22nginx basic认证的实现示例
- 02-01如何优化nginx服务器配置以提升网站性能与安全?
- 09-22Nginx IP限制与路径访问控制配置
